TB MDR is an infection caused by mycobacterium tuberculosis that is resistant OATs. OAT resistance causes an increase in free radicals and a decrease in antioxidants, one type of antioxidant in the body is ascobat acid. The purpose of this study was to analyze the ascorbic acid status, lymphocyte value and duration of treatment for TB MDR patients by conducting tests to detect, measure and analyze ascorbic acid status, lymphocyte values, and length of treatment for TB MDR patients. This study uses a case control. The sample used total sampling with a ratio of 1: 1 between the case group and the control group. Samples were obtained based on the order in which the patients visited RSUD Soewondo Pati during the study period (consecutive sampling). The sample of this study was 20 case groups and 20 control groups. The results of this study based on the Mann Whitney test, it shows that there is a difference between the total ascorbic acid in the case group and the control group with a value of p = 0.027 <0.05. And there is a difference in lymphocyte values in the case group and the control group p = 0.000 <0.05. Based on these results the mean lymphocyte and ascorbic acid values of the control group were higher than the case group, although showing differences in lymphocyte values in the case and control groups showed that the mean of each group showed Vitamin C deficiency. Based on the results of the study, it is suggested to develop interventions giving Vitamin C to the perceived healing of TB MDR patients.
